## CSV Import Wizard — reviewer notes

Quick heads-up before you approve: the Fennelworth import wizard now streams rows instead of buffering the whole file, so the memory cap in `wizard.toml` matters again. Test with the 200k-row fixture from the Briarhollow dataset. The wizard also needs the staging signing credential to validate uploads, so add the following line to your `.env` before running the suite:

secret setting of tajof-bahif: COURIER_KEY3=65d

## Changelog — Scanwick 4.2

Heads up, plugin folks: we've changed the defaults for the Scanwick barcode scanner bridge. Continuous-scan mode is now off out of the box, and the decode debounce went from 50ms to 200ms after too many double-reads at checkout kiosks. If your plugin relied on the old behavior, set these explicitly. The new shipped defaults are listed below.

service settings:
ralael:
  pin: 7453
  tenant: zorath
  seal: seal_087806e4
  metrics_host: metrics.ralael.paliqworks.example
  standby_team: fraath
  escalation: praok-istiel
  nonce: 10e083

Subject: Eventforge schema registry cut-over — summary for on-call

The migration of the Eventforge schema registry to the Corvalis cluster completed at 02:40 local time. All producers re-registered successfully, compatibility checks are enforced in strict mode, and the legacy registry is now read-only pending decommission next sprint. Watch for rejected schema publishes over the next 48 hours; most will be stale client caches. The registry's active production configuration, for reference during your shift, is as follows.

service settings:
quenwyn:
  log_level: warn
  metrics_host: metrics.quenwyn.tolvaqsys.internal
  pool_size: 16